Foster meeting a waste of time

Foster meeting a waste of time

A friend of mine and I recently attended a Bill Foster meeting at Independence Village.

If the meeting lasted 30 minutes, congressman Foster used 25 of it giving us his successful business background and telling of the company he and his brother founded that is now located in Wisconsin.

I am sure there must have been a reason for locating it there. I am not sure of the labor costs or if they actually have union help. That was not discussed.

He did pass his voting card with a chip in it so it would identify his yea, nay, or present votes.

“Present” is the one that our president used 137 times.

Passing that card to show us how he used it to vote reminded me that I still have my Captain Midnight secret decoder ring at home somewhere and should I ever have to conduct a meeting I will have to search for it.

All in all, it was a waste of time.

Charles Brown

Naperville
